Artificial intelligence, or AI, is becoming more and more prevalent in our daily lives. It is being used in everything from self-driving cars to personal assistants like Siri and Alexa. But with this increased use of AI comes a need to ensure that it remains trustworthy.

One way to keep AI trustworthy is to make sure that the data used to train the AI is accurate and unbiased. This means that the data should be representative of the real world and should not contain any hidden biases that could affect the AI’s decision-making.

Another important factor in keeping AI trustworthy is transparency. This means that the developers of the AI should be open about how the AI works and what data it is using to make decisions. This transparency can help users understand how the AI is making decisions and can help them trust the AI more.

Regular testing and monitoring of AI systems is also crucial in ensuring their trustworthiness. By regularly testing the AI for accuracy and bias, developers can catch any issues before they become a problem. Monitoring the AI in real-time can also help to ensure that it is performing as expected.

Overall, keeping AI trustworthy requires a combination of accurate and unbiased data, transparency in how the AI works, and regular testing and monitoring of the AI system. By following these steps, we can help ensure that AI remains a reliable and trustworthy technology.
